Anzeige - [Interessiert an einer Anzeige?]
(?) Tags raten (?) (edit)
 
Reply to this topicStart new topicStart Poll
> Zwei Backgrounds übereinander legen?
Marcel Klitzsch
Advanco GmbH
  Geschrieben am: Mo 3.03.2008, 18:23
Report PostQuote Post

AyomRank 4
********

Gruppe: Member (aktiv)
Beiträge: 65
Mitglied seit: 26.07.2005


Hallo zusammen,

ich habe eine, für Webdesigner höchstwahrscheinlich grauselige, Frage zum Thema Background und repeat-x bzw. repeat-y. Und zwar möchte ich auf einer Seite ein Bild am oberen Rand nach rechts wiederholen, d.h. mit repeat-x und hinter diesen Background eine weitere Grafik laden, die sich sowohl nach rechts als auch nach unten wiederholt.

body {
background: url(img/bg.jpg) repeat-x;

(doch wie den zweiten Background einfügen; und wie diesem zuweisen, dass der hinter dem ersten Background liegt?)

Mein Gefühl sagt mir, dass dies ein großes, wie wir Sachsen zu sagen pflegen, Kuddelmuddel ist, aber vielleicht hat einer von euch eine Lösung für mein Problem. Könnte man es eventuell sogar schöner lösen? Sorry, meine eigentliche Arbeit liegt in anderen Bereichen.

Danke für eure Hilfe,
Marcel smile.gif


--------------------
Top
PMEmail PosterUsers WebsiteICQ
Top
 
 
Basti08
#2 Geschrieben am: Mo 3.03.2008, 18:58 (+00:35)
Report PostQuote Post

AyomRank 3
******

Gruppe: Member (aktiv)
Beiträge: 46
Mitglied seit: 29.11.2007


Hallo Marcel,

also ich würde jetzt spontan den großen background, der nach unten und nach rechts soll als standard background nehmen und den sozusagen kleineren background, der sich ja nur nach rechts wiederholen soll, als background ner tabelle mit width=100% am beginn der seite einfügen.

Gibt definitiv bessere Lösungen wink.gif

Grüße aus Sachsen, nach Sachsen wink.gif


--------------------
Mach dich schlau...!
Suche Linkpartner im Bereich Rätsel! Einfach PM!
Top
PMEmail Poster
Top
 
Patrick T.
#3 Geschrieben am: Mo 3.03.2008, 19:16 (+00:17)
Report PostQuote Post

AyomRank 4
********

Gruppe: Member (aktiv)
Beiträge: 178
Mitglied seit: 20.02.2006


QUOTE (Basti08 @ Mo 3.03.2008, 19:58)
Hallo Marcel,

also ich würde jetzt spontan den großen background, der nach unten und nach rechts soll als standard background nehmen und den sozusagen kleineren background, der sich ja nur nach rechts wiederholen soll, als background ner tabelle mit width=100% am beginn der seite einfügen.

Gibt definitiv bessere Lösungen wink.gif

Grüße aus Sachsen, nach Sachsen wink.gif

Wieso denn Tabelle? Wenn schon, dann wenigstens einfach zwei DIV verschachteln.
Top
PMEmail Poster
Top
 
Basti08
#4 Geschrieben am: Mo 3.03.2008, 19:33 (+00:17)
Report PostQuote Post

AyomRank 3
******

Gruppe: Member (aktiv)
Beiträge: 46
Mitglied seit: 29.11.2007


Divs sind zwar guddi, aber für so einfache sachen nehm ich da doch lieber ne tabelle, warum würdest du zum div greifen?

Grüße


--------------------
Mach dich schlau...!
Suche Linkpartner im Bereich Rätsel! Einfach PM!
Top
PMEmail Poster
Top
 
jAuer
Jürgen Auer - freiberufl. Programmierer
#5 Geschrieben am: Mo 3.03.2008, 19:43 (+00:09)
Report PostQuote Post

AyomRank 9
Group Icon

Gruppe: Experten Entwicklung
Beiträge: 2206
Mitglied seit: 4.02.2006


QUOTE (Marcel Klitzsch @ Mo 3.03.2008, 18:23)
Und zwar möchte ich auf einer Seite ein Bild am oberen Rand nach rechts wiederholen, d.h. mit repeat-x und hinter diesen Background eine weitere Grafik laden, die sich sowohl nach rechts als auch nach unten wiederholt.


Da Du an einer Stelle immer bloß einen background sehen kannst, kannst Du die gesamte Fläche auch einfach (per table oder per div) in zwei Teile aufteilen.

Damit liegen die backgrounds nebeneinander, nicht übereinander.

Oder Du definierst den größeren background (der, der nach unten gehen soll) für das body-Element, den kleineren als background einer entsprechend schmalen Tabellenzeile.

Das Zusatzmerkmal repeat spielen da keine Rolle, das setzt man eben mit dazu, wo man es braucht.


--------------------
Web-Anwendung 3.0: Ein Online-Kalender für Termine vieler Filialen.

server-daten: Web-Datenbanken als Online - CRM - Lösung.
Konzentrieren Sie sich auf Ihr Kerngeschäft - nutzen Sie eine schlanke, schnelle Online-Datenbank von verschiedenen Standorten.
Top
PMEmail PosterUsers Website
Top
 
Patrick T.
#6 Geschrieben am: Mo 3.03.2008, 19:47 (+00:04)
Report PostQuote Post

AyomRank 4
********

Gruppe: Member (aktiv)
Beiträge: 178
Mitglied seit: 20.02.2006


QUOTE (Basti08 @ Mo 3.03.2008, 20:33)
Divs sind zwar guddi, aber für so einfache sachen nehm ich da doch lieber ne tabelle, warum würdest du zum div greifen?

Grüße

Ganz einfach:

Weil table mindestens das erzeugt:

<table><tr><td></td></tr></table>

und ein div:

<div></div>

Warum den Code unnötig aufblähen? Einem Div kann man die selben CSS Eigenschaften geben wie einer Tabelle.
Top
PMEmail Poster
Top
 
Big Rob
#7 Geschrieben am: Mo 3.03.2008, 20:35 (+00:48)
Report PostQuote Post

AyomRank 4
********

Gruppe: Member (aktiv)
Beiträge: 189
Mitglied seit: 18.01.2008


leg zwei div layer übereinander

zur veranschaulichung:

CODE


div.oben {
 background-image: url('design/bgtop.jpg');
 background-repeat: repeat-x;
}


div.unten {
 background-image: url('design/bgbottom.jpg');
 background-repeat: repeat-x;
 background-position: bottom;
}





so, und dann knallst du in html rein:

CODE
 

<div class="oben"><div class="unten">
schubiduabschallalalaa dein content halt
</div></div>




--------------------
Online Marketing Leitfaden - So verdienen Sie mehr Geld im Internet - 200 Seiten stark - nur 7,49!

Ich bin immer gerne an Linktauschs oder anderen Kooperationen interessiert!
Sie können mich gerne per PM, robert[at]kitzmann.at oder ICQ 81130739 kontakten!
---
Baulinks
Branchen Portal
Top
PMEmail PosterICQ
Top
 
Thema wird von 0 Benutzer(n) gelesen (0 Gäste und 0 anonyme Benutzer)
0 Mitglieder:
Trackback-Url: http://www.ayom.com/track/t/23246

Topic Options Reply to this topicStart new topicStart Poll

 


> Ähnliche Themen
MySQL Abfrage von zwei Tabellen webdoktor 165 6 Do 31.07.2008, 15:26
50.000 .me-Registrierungen in zwei Tagen Nico B 153 1 Mi 23.07.2008, 12:09
[V] Zwei Projekte mit Domain (CH) Enclave 340 6 Di 8.07.2008, 17:41
[B] Zwei ältere Gamedomains FastContent 210 3 Do 3.07.2008, 16:28
MySQL Ausgabe zwei Tabellen Brian Folte 237 5 Do 17.04.2008, 12:16
2 swf-Dateien übereinander Sacha 127 0 Di 8.04.2008, 08:24
Zwei Adsense Fragen Big Rob 307 3 Di 18.03.2008, 08:59
Idente Metatags auf zwei URLS berst 113 0 Mi 12.03.2008, 21:44
Projekt auf neue Domain legen - wie? MWM-Fachverlag 226 5 Mo 18.02.2008, 00:23
Zwei Computer, eine Maus? André Hoek 265 11 Mi 23.01.2008, 21:13




Anzeige - [Interessiert an einer Anzeige?]



Anzeigen


[Interessiert an einer Anzeige?]